# 支付宝(PC 端)登录
# 准备工作
你一共需要准备以下内容:
- 注册一个 Authing 开发者账号
- 申请一个注册支付宝应用
- 在 Authing 控制台填入支付宝应用信息
# 申请注册支付宝应用
前往 支付宝开放平台 (opens new window) 注册支付宝应用,你需要按照此页面 (opens new window)的指引生成一对 RSA2 密钥对,私钥自己妥善保存,将公钥提交给支付宝换取支付宝公钥。
请确保开启了 “获取会员信息” 功能。
# 在 Authing 控制台填入支付宝应用信息
在 Authing 控制台 连接身份源 -> 社会化登录 页面找到 支付宝:
在此填入你的支付宝应用信息:
- AppID(应用 ID):在 管理中心 - 我的应用列表 (opens new window) 可以获取到。
- AlipayPID(一般为 2088 开头的数字):在 账号中心 - 主账号管理 (opens new window) 页面可以获取到。
- AppPrivateKey(应用私钥):上一步生成的应用私钥。
# 接下来
配置完成之后,接下来你可以开始正式将社会化登录集成到你的系统了,Authing 社会化登录共支持四种接入方式:使用 JavaScrit SDK、使用 Guard for Web 登录表单组件、 使用 Authing 在线登录页面 和 手动调用社会化登录接口,关于每种方式的适用场景和优劣势对比,请见:社会化登录接入指南。